STILL IMAGES SHOW TRUCKS DELIVERING AID TO GAZA – Uncertainty about whether any assistance had reached civilians
Still images provided by the Gaza Humanitarian Foundation (GHF) showed trucks carrying boxes supplying aid to Gaza on Monday, May 26th.
We have been able to independently verify the location and date with the original file metadata from the source.
The U.S.-backed foundation tasked with supplying aid to Gaza said it began operations on Monday, delivering truckloads of food to designated distribution sites following uncertainty about whether any assistance had reached civilians.
The aid plan, which has been endorsed by Israel but rejected by the U.N., appeared to be unfolding amid fierce Israeli attacks on the enclave, including on a school building. Palestinians reported no sign of aid deliveries earlier on Monday, but the GHF later confirmed that distribution to civilians had begun.
The GHF has been heavily criticised by the United Nations, whose officials have said the private company’s aid distribution plans are insufficient for reaching Gazans.
